Peter Geis 0cc8bddb5b net: phy: abort loading yt8511 driver in unsupported modes
While investigating the clang `ge` uninitialized variable report, it was
discovered the default switch would have unintended consequences. Due to
the switch to __phy_modify, the driver would modify the ID values in the
default scenario.

Fix this by promoting the interface mode switch and aborting when the
mode is not a supported RGMII mode.

This prevents the `ge` and `fe` variables from ever being used
uninitialized.
